Strange Heli Mixer

I have configured the swashplate on my Raptor E550 like this:
H_SWASH_TYPE 0 (H3 CCPM)
H_SV1_POS -140 deg
H_SV2_POS 140 deg
H_SV3_POS 0 deg

H_CYC_MAX 2500 cdeg gives -7°/+7° cyclic pitch on aileron (roll)
but -12°/+11° on elevator (pitch).
It looks like servo3 (motor 3) travels too much.

In that case you will use the H3-140 swash type and you have to reverse the servo directions by setting SERVO1_REVERSED, SERVO2_REVERSED, and SERVO3_REVERSED to 1 and reverse the collective direction by setting H_COL_CTRL_DIR to 1

That should fix it.

I’ve tried that already. That fixes the pitch but reverses the roll.

@ChrisOlson will have to chime in on this. He’s the master mind behind all of the swashplate setups. you might just have servo’s 1 and 2 swapped. meaning you have to swap the plugs in the servo rail of the flight controller.

you’re the man! Swapping servo 1 and 2 and reversing servo 3 did the trick.
